Cryptic genetic variation shapes the fate of gene duplicates in a protein interaction network

Abstract Paralogous genes are often functionally redundant for long periods of time. While their functions are preserved, paralogs accumulate cryptic changes in sequence and expression, which could modulate the impact of future mutations through epistasis.
